Age-Related Changes to the Body's Thermostat

As we age, our bodies undergo a process known as immunosenescence, where the immune system becomes less responsive. This change directly impacts how the body regulates its temperature, leading to a blunted or diminished fever response. While younger individuals might experience a rapid and high temperature spike when fighting an infection, an older adult's body may not mount the same vigorous response. In many cases, their average baseline body temperature is also slightly lower than that of a younger person, so what constitutes a fever for them may be a less dramatic rise.

The Blunted Febrile Response Explained

The hypothalamus, which acts as the body's internal thermostat, can become less sensitive with age. When an infection occurs, the immune system releases inflammatory cytokines that trigger the hypothalamus to raise the body's temperature. In older adults, this process is often less efficient. The result is that they may have a more subtle temperature elevation, or no fever at all, even when facing a serious bacterial or viral infection.

This is why caregivers and family members must not solely rely on a high temperature as the primary indicator of illness. A temperature reading that might seem minor in a younger person could be a significant cause for concern in a senior. This is particularly true for frail, debilitated patients.

Atypical Symptoms: More Important Than Temperature

Given the unreliable nature of fever in older adults, it is crucial to recognize other, often subtle, signs of infection. These can include:

  • Cognitive and Behavioral Changes: Sudden confusion, disorientation, or delirium can be one of the most prominent signs of an infection like a urinary tract infection (UTI) or pneumonia.
  • General Malaise: Increased fatigue, weakness, or a general sense of feeling unwell (anorexia) should be taken seriously.
  • Changes in Function: A noticeable decline in daily activities or a series of unexplained falls can indicate an underlying issue.
  • Respiratory Symptoms: New or worsening cough, shortness of breath, or chest pain may point to a respiratory infection.
  • Urinary Symptoms: Changes in urination frequency, color, or painful urination can indicate a UTI.

How to Accurately Monitor an Older Adult's Temperature

Because the definition of a fever is different for seniors, it's helpful to establish a baseline temperature for the individual when they are healthy. This provides a clear reference point. When an infection is suspected, monitor for any rise above this baseline, no matter how small.

Here are some guidelines for monitoring temperature in older adults:

  1. A single oral temperature reading of 100°F (38°C) or higher. For some, even a single reading over 99°F (37.2°C) may be noteworthy.
  2. Repeated temperature readings over 99°F (37.2°C).
  3. A rise of more than 2°F (1.1°C) above the individual's established baseline temperature.

Use a reliable digital thermometer for accuracy. For most adults, an oral or temporal artery (forehead) thermometer is appropriate. Ensure proper technique, such as waiting 20-30 minutes after consuming hot or cold beverages before taking an oral temperature.

Comparing Fever Responses: Young vs. Old

Characteristic Younger Adults (e.g., 18-64) Older Adults (65+)
Baseline Body Temperature Around 98.6°F (37°C) Often slightly lower, around 98.0°F (36.6°C)
Fever Threshold Typically 100.4°F (38°C) or higher Can be a rise of just 2°F or persistent low-grade temp
Fever Response Robust and rapid temperature spike Blunted or diminished response due to immunosenescence
Typical Symptoms High fever, chills, body aches Atypical symptoms like confusion, fatigue, and falls
Associated Risk Serious infection is possible Serious infection is more likely, even with low fever

Why Lower Fevers Can Be More Dangerous in Seniors

While a low-grade fever in a younger person might indicate a minor virus, the same temperature in an older adult can signal a more serious underlying issue. Their weakened immune response means the body is struggling to fight off the infection, and without a high fever to serve as a clear warning sign, the illness can progress undetected. This delayed recognition can lead to severe complications, such as pneumonia or sepsis.

The risk is compounded by the fact that older adults are more likely to have chronic health conditions like diabetes or heart disease, which increase the risk of complications from an infection. This is why proactive monitoring and a holistic approach to symptom identification are essential.
